#4b6e4d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#4b6e4d is composed of 29.4% red, 43.1% green and 30.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 31.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 30% yellow and 56.9% black. It has a hue angle of 123.4 degrees, a saturation of 18.9% and a lightness of 36.3%. #4b6e4d color hex could be obtained by blending #96dc9a with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#336666.

Shades and Tints of #4b6e4d

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#030504 is the darkest color, while #f8faf8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#4b6e4d

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#59605a is the less saturated color, while #04b50e is the most saturated one.
